Photography can support or enhance the message in your communications and marketing materials. The Communications Division can help you to find the right image using the College Asset Library or by commissioning a photoshoot.

Photography guidelines
Before you start planning your photoshoot, it's important that you familiarise yourself with the College's guidance on style and usage, photography of staff and students using Protective Personal Equipment (PPE) and managing consent and permissions.
